Ragan is writing an 8-page essay. If she averages 1 page in 40 minutes, which is a reasonable estimate of the amount of time it

will take her to write the paper?
A)
between 5 and 6 hours


B)
between 6 and 7 hours


C)
between 7 and 8 hours


D)
between 8 and 9 hours

Answer: It is A.

Step-by-step explanation: The reason why it is A is because what you do first is multiply 40 by 8 because it takes 40 minutes to write one page and there are 8 pages in total. 8 x 40 = 320. Then you divide 320 by 60 because 60 minutes = 1 hour. 320 / 60 = 5.333333 so  the answer is between 5 and 6 hours. :)
